    The WTB Groov-E Hybrid stands out for urban riders needing reliable wet weather performance. Its advanced tread design with water-channeling grooves ensures superior grip on wet roads, making it ideal for city commutes. The Flat Guard puncture protection adds durability against debris, a common concern in urban environments. Compared to the Continental Ultra Sport III, it offers better water management and puncture resistance but tends to be heavier, which might slightly affect ride efficiency. This tire’s 60 TPI construction provides a smooth, fast roll, though it’s primarily designed for city streets and less for off-road use.

    The Continental Ultra Sport III makes a compelling case for riders needing a versatile tire capable of handling wet and dry roads with speed. Its modern tread pattern and PureGrip compound derived from activated silica offer excellent grip and durability. Compared with the WTB Slick Hybrid, it provides a more aggressive, modern tread suited for mixed conditions, including light rain, without sacrificing speed. Its puncture protection reduces the risk of flats, making it suitable for longer rides or commuting in unpredictable weather. The main tradeoff is that it’s lighter and faster but may not drain water as effectively as deeper, grooved urban tires.

    The WTB Slick Hybrid is geared toward daily commuters needing dependable performance in wet conditions. Its slick centerline maximizes speed on paved surfaces, while the grooved outer tread provides cornering grip in the rain. Compared with the urban-focused Groov-E, it’s lighter at 979 grams and more suited for riders who want a reliable, smooth ride with minimal fuss. Its durable rubber sidewalls and wire bead construction make it a long-lasting choice for year-round use. However, it’s not tubeless compatible, and its weight can be a drawback for those seeking ultra-light setups.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Bike Tires For Wet Weather

Finding the right bike tire for wet weather involves understanding several key factors that influence grip, durability, and safety. Not all tires channel water equally, and some prioritize puncture resistance over weight or speed. Your choice depends on your riding style, typical terrain, and climate conditions. Here, I break down the essential considerations to help you pick a tire that keeps you safe and confident in wet conditions.

Water Channeling and Tread Design

Effective water displacement is vital for wet weather. Look for tires with deep grooves, channels, or siping that direct water away from the contact patch. Urban tires like the WTB Groov-E excel here, while smooth-tread options may struggle to shed water efficiently. The tread pattern should match your riding environment—more aggressive for mixed conditions, smoother for primarily paved roads.

Rubber Compound and Grip

The rubber formula impacts grip significantly. Silica-based compounds, like PureGrip, generally stick better on wet surfaces. Puncture-resistant compounds also tend to be slightly softer, which can improve wet traction. Choosing a tire with a compound optimized for wet grip ensures safer handling during rainy rides.

Durability and Puncture Resistance

Wet weather can increase the likelihood of debris-related flats. Tires with puncture protection layers, like Flat Guard or reinforced sidewalls, can save you from unexpected flats. However, added protection often means some extra weight. Balance durability with weight depending on your typical ride—city commuting may favor puncture resistance, while racing demands lighter setups.

Weight and Rolling Resistance

Heavier tires generally offer more durability and puncture resistance but can reduce speed and efficiency. Conversely, lighter tires improve acceleration but might sacrifice some durability or puncture protection. For wet weather, prioritize grip and puncture resistance if your rides involve rough debris, but consider weight if speed is your priority.

Frequently Asked Questions

How important is water channeling in wet weather bike tires?

Water channeling is critical for maintaining grip and safety during rainy conditions. Tires with deep grooves, sipes, or channels help direct water away from the contact patch, reducing hydroplaning risk. Urban tires like the WTB Groov-E are designed specifically for this purpose, offering superior water displacement compared to smoother tires.

Can I use road tires in heavy rain or wet conditions?

Yes, but it depends on the tread design and rubber compound. Tires with aggressive grooves, siping, and silica-enhanced rubber perform better in wet weather. Smooth or slick tires are less effective at shedding water, which can compromise grip and safety. Opt for tires that explicitly mention wet weather performance for rainy days.

What are the tradeoffs of choosing a puncture-resistant tire for wet riding?

Puncture-resistant tires often include reinforced layers that protect against debris, but this can add weight and slightly reduce rolling efficiency. For wet weather, durability is vital, but if you need maximum speed or lightness, you might prefer a less protected tire with careful route planning. Balance your priorities based on your typical riding conditions.

Are tubeless tires better for wet conditions?

In many cases, tubeless tires provide better grip and lower flats in wet conditions because they can be run at lower pressures, increasing the contact patch. They also tend to shed water and debris more effectively. However, they require compatible rims and proper setup, which can be a barrier for some riders.

How does tire weight affect wet weather performance?

Heavier tires usually offer more puncture protection and durability, which can be advantageous in wet conditions with debris. However, increased weight can reduce acceleration and efficiency. If wet grip and puncture resistance are your priorities, weigh these factors carefully—sometimes paying a bit more for lighter, high-traction tires pays off in handling and ride quality.
